Latest Patents: Among his latest inventions are notable patents related to phosphate processing. His patent for the "Phosphoric Acid Ammoniation Apparatus" provides a method for producing aqueous ammonium phosphate solutions. This inventive apparatus consists of a fluid reactor designed with multiple inlets for phosphoric acid, ammonia, and water. It facilitates rapid ammoniation while generating heat, allowing for efficient production of a reaction product mixture that separates liquid and steam. Additionally, the patent elaborates on a columnar vessel used to manage the reaction products and a separation device for extracting steam from the liquid portion. Another significant patent is for the "Phosphoric Acid Ammoniation Process to Produce Liquid Fertilizers," which describes a method where phosphoric acid and ammonia are reacted, often with water additions, to create an ammonium polyphosphate liquid fertilizer.
